Keep your device at ambient temperature. Do not expose your device to extreme temperatures. Do not subject
your device to large temperature variations. Do not place your product near a source of heat.
Remove the battery when you are not using the device.
Disconnect the charger when you are not charging the battery.
Battery disposal
Discarding batteries in your general household waste can be harmful to the environment. Damaged or unusable
batteries must be disposed of in a container specially reserved for this purpose. When disposing of the battery,
follow appropriate local guidelines and regulations. For further information contact your local solid waste
authority.

Domestic animals

Avoid using the Blimp Drone around domestic animals, particularly pet dogs. The Blimp Drone incorporates an
ultrasound altimeter (emission frequency: 40kHz). Ultrasonic waves are known to disturb certain domestic
animals, most especially dogs. Using the Blimp Drone in the company of a dog may lead to it behaving
erratically or perhaps even dangerously.

GETTING STARTED

Description
Main technical contents:
Blimp Size: L: 40CM × W: 40CM × H: 7CM (with protection cover)
Blimp weight: 120 gram
Flying distance: 50-100 meters
Charging time: 90 minutes
Flying time: 8-10 minutes

Battery:

Quadcopter Battery (Built-in): 3.7V 650 MAH Li-po battery inside
Transmitter Battery: 4*AA battery (Not including)
